Ismael Saibari Reported Close to Joining Bayern

Media say his World Cup scoring and Eredivisie Footballer of the Year award have driven claims of a low‑50 million euro deal that remains unconfirmed.

Overview

  • Multiple media reports on Tuesday said Bayern and PSV have agreed a fee in the low‑50 million euro range and that Saibari completed a medical during the World Cup, but neither club has officially confirmed the transfer.
  • Saibari has scored Morocco’s goals at the tournament so far and has been deployed as a striker by coach Mohamed Ouahbi, boosting his profile ahead of the reported move.
  • He was named 2026 Eredivisie Footballer of the Year and carried a reported market value around €40 million before the current transfer talks.
  • Saibari’s rise follows early adversity, including a childhood orthopedic condition that required braces and being released by Anderlecht’s youth team after coaches told him he was 'too fat'.
  • His career also includes disciplinary episodes—a suspension for repeated lateness that cost him a Champions League match and a multi‑game suspension plus a fine after an Africa Cup incident with Édouard Mendy—which form part of how clubs assess his character.
